Men and hair loss — why time matters

In men, the androgenetic pattern is most common: receding temples, thinning at the crown and miniaturisation. Hair in affected zones becomes progressively finer and shorter before it disappears. A trichoscopy camera shows this process earlier than you will notice it in the mirror. This is why trichology consultation for men is most valuable at an early stage — when the follicle is still active and can be supported.
Not every case of hair loss in men is AGA, however. It may be telogen shedding after severe stress, deficiencies, scalp inflammation or a combination of several factors. Without trichoscopy and a medical history, it is only guesswork — and may mean months of action that does not match your cause.

Genetics are not a verdict — but they require a strategy

The most common concern men bring to consultation is: “if it is genetic, nothing can be done anyway”. Genetics determine susceptibility — whether and to what extent follicles respond to DHT. However, the pace and extent of miniaturisation can genuinely be slowed. The earlier the plan is established, the more you can retain. Consultation determines the stage — and clearly explains what remains realistic and where treatment can no longer reverse changes.
Sometimes the answer is straightforward: if follicles in a given zone have long been inactive, the trichologist will explain this clearly and indicate other options — for example, medical consultation regarding pharmacological treatment or information about micropigmentation.

Before your visit — a few practical points

Come with clean hair — without heavy styling, waxes or pastes that cover the scalp. If you use any pharmacological treatment (such as minoxidil or finasteride), mention it during the consultation. It is important information. Chronic conditions, regular medication, diet history or severe stress are also part of the medical history. Each of these details may be diagnostically relevant.

Frequently asked questions

My temples have been receding for a year — is it already too late to do anything?
Usually not. The camera will show whether follicles in the receding area are active, miniaturising or already inactive. Based on this, the trichologist will explain what is realistic. One year is usually an early or moderate stage — precisely when action makes most sense.
I have been using minoxidil for three months without results — what is wrong?
Minoxidil does not work in the same way for every type of hair loss or every person. It may not be right for your stage or cause. It may be used incorrectly, or it may need more time. Trichoscopy will show what is actually happening to your follicles. It helps assess whether to continue, change the preparation or add other measures.
Can I proceed straight to a treatment (mesotherapy, PRP), without consultation?
You can — but it is a shot in the dark. Mesotherapy and PRP are tools that make sense when follicles are active and the type of hair loss is suitable for them. Without diagnosis, you do not know whether your follicles will respond. Consultation is there to ensure that the treatment you choose is appropriate in your case.
Do I need to bring test results?
You do not — consultation is still worthwhile without them. However, if you have recent results (full blood count, ferritin, TSH, testosterone, DHT), bring them with you. This is especially important if hair loss is accompanied by fatigue, sleep problems or low libido — these clues may matter. After the consultation, the trichologist will indicate what further tests may be needed.
My father has been bald since the age of 40 — what can I expect?
Family history is a genuine risk factor in AGA, but it does not guarantee the same course. Trichoscopy will show the current condition of your follicles and the degree of miniaturisation — this is specific information, not a statistic. A preventive visit at an early stage is designed for situations like this: you know what you are dealing with before the process clearly progresses.
